I strong hones | Biatt giues ' child calcium Ltal for j bones (ocomalt Jbr EXTRA Calcium, \ ! 7T l % »■ £ ■I Children who remoin in the city oil summer moy enjoy many of the outdoor group activities offered their playmates who go away to camp, through the six day camps oper ated by the District Recre ation Department. The program runs on a sched ule of two-week sessions, of which the final one starts tomorrow. Here, Miss Betty Jobe leods group singing at the Foundry Branch Park, Forty-fourth street and Reservoir road N.W. A handcraft and nature study group. Pattern of A beautifully tailored shirt waist dress is a seoson-to-sea son favorite. As an early fall choice, make this one in o colorful lightweight, wool, and occent it with a wide belt. Jacqueline White of RKO Radio Pictures models the dress. Picture Pattern of the Week No. 3055 comes in sizes 12, 14, 16, 18, 20, 40 ond 42. Size 14 requires, for the short sleeve version, 4 'A yards of 39-inch material.
